Nature. Time <strong>and</strong> percussi<strong>on</strong>.<br />

—<br />

Graduati<strong>on</strong>s. Graduated from 4 to 72 (lowest <strong>and</strong> highest<br />

=<br />

figures are 4 <strong>and</strong> 72) in hundreds of metres (68 6,800 metres).<br />

Each of the smallest divisi<strong>on</strong>s from 2 xo 15 is equivalent to 100<br />

metres of range, those from 15 to 72 are equivalent to 50 metres.<br />

According to a <strong>German</strong> document, the latest pattern of this fuze<br />

is <strong>on</strong>ly graduated up to 5,000 metres (5,468 yards).<br />

When the setting mark is opposite the cross <strong>on</strong> the disc covering<br />

the gas escape, the fuze is set for percussi<strong>on</strong>.<br />

Material.—Cap of zinc alloy; aluminium time rings.<br />

Remarks.— This pointed fuze was introduced for use with the<br />

l<strong>on</strong>gpattern field gun shell, to replace the K.Z. 11 Gr. fuze. It<br />

does not, however, appear to be extensively used.<br />
